Award-winning radical scholar, author and filmmaker Tariq Ali has rubbed elbows with Malcolm X, Bertrand Russell, Henry Kissinger and Mick Jagger, and written more than two dozen books on history and politics — not to mention seven novels and a handful of stage and screen works. His groundbreaking Street-Fighting Years: An Autobiography of the Sixties was re-released earlier this year. At this event, he’ll receive the Havens Center Lifetime Achievement Award and will offer a lecture on the radical politics of 1968.
